So much for a responcible show!
Iguanas, Red-eared Sliders, Box Turtles (hope these are cb), & Burms! Not to mention a lot of animals are miss-spelled. So many good herps out there for pets and someone is selling animals that are destined to be rescues! I get calls every week from people GIVING AWAY Green Iguanas, Red-eared Sliders, and large Boids. Or even worse, I get calls to catch them in peoples yards because they have been released.
Too bad OUR Show ethics are not a standard.

I'll check it out, as I also have furred and feathered pets too, and really need to buy some new bird toys... but the sale of the three most dumped pet reptiles (sliders, burms and iguanas) and the blurry picture of a collared lizard doesn't really inspire me much. And vine snakes, while not dangerously venomous, city ordinance in Round Rock may have a different opinion on that especially in a public setting.
